GB of storage, less spam, and mobile access. Islam Governing Under Sharia Council on Foreign Relations. Introduction. Sharia, or Islamic law, influences the legal code in most Muslim countries. A movement to allow sharia to govern personal status law, a set of regulations that pertain to marriage, divorce, inheritance, and custody, is even expanding into the West. There are so many varying interpretations of what sharia actually means that in some places, it can be incorporated into political systems relatively easily, says CFRs Steven A. Cook. Sharias influence on both personal status law and criminal law is highly controversial. The debate is growing as to whether sharia can coexist with secularism, democracy, or even modernity, an idea that is being tested by several countries in the Middle East in the wake of popular uprisings and civil wars. What Is Sharia Also meaning path in Arabic, sharia guides all aspects of Muslim life, including daily routines, familial and religious obligations, and financial dealings. Precedents and analogy applied by Muslim scholars are used to address new issues. The consensus of the Muslim community also plays a role in defining this theological manual. Sharia developed several hundred years after the Prophet Mohammeds death in 6. CE as the Islamic empire expanded to the edge of North Africa in the West and to China in the East. Shariah Program Login' title='Shariah Program Login' />Since the Prophet Mohammed was considered the most pious of all believers, his life and ways became a model for all other Muslims and were collected by scholars into what is known as the hadith. As each locality tried to reconcile local customs with Islam, hadith literature grew and developed into distinct schools of Islamic thought the Sunni schools, Hanbali, Maliki, Shafii, Hanafi and the Shiite school, Jafari. Named after the scholars that inspired them, they differ in the weight each applies to the sources from which sharia is derived, the Quran, hadith, Islamic scholars, and consensus of the community. The Hanbali school, Islams most orthodox, which spawned the Wahhabi and Salafi branches, is embraced in Saudi Arabia and by the Taliban. The Hanafi school, known for being the most liberal and the most focused on reason and analogy, is dominant among Sunnis in Central Asia, Egypt, Pakistan, India, China, Turkey, the Balkans, and the Caucasus. The Maliki school is dominant in North Africa and the Shafii school in Indonesia, Malaysia, Brunei Darussalam, and Yemen. Shia Muslims follow the Jafari school, most notably in Shia dominant Iran. Punishment and Equality Under Sharia. Marriage and divorce are the most significant aspects of sharia, while criminal law is the most controversial. In sharia, there are categories of offenses those that are prescribed a specific punishment in the Quran, known as hadd punishments, those that fall under a judges discretion, and those resolved through a tit for tat measure i. There are five hadd crimes unlawful sexual intercourse sex outside of marriage and adultery, false accusation of unlawful sexual intercourse, wine drinking sometimes extended to include all alcohol drinking, theft, and highway robbery. Punishments for hadd offensesflogging, stoning, amputation, exile, or executionget a significant amount of media attention when they occur. These sentences are not often prescribed, however. In reality, most Muslim countries do not use traditional classical Islamic punishments, says Ali Mazrui of the Institute of Global Cultural Studies in a Voice of America interview. These punishments remain on the books in some countries, but lesser penalties are often considered sufficient. The issue of sharia law versus secular law gained new scrutiny in the wake of the 2. Extremist groups such as the al Qaeda spinoff known as the Islamic State in Iraq and Syria ISIS, have become notorious for executions by stoning and crucifixion. They apply hadd punishments rarely used in Islamic history. Honor killings, murders committed in retaliation for bringing dishonor on ones family, are a worldwide problem. While precise statistics are scarce, the UN estimates thousands of women are killed annually in the name of family honor. Other practices that are woven into the sharia debate, such as female genital cutting, child and adolescent marriages, polygamy, and gender biased inheritance rules, elicit as much controversy. There is significant debate over what the Quran sanctions and what practices were pulled from local customs that predate Islam. Those that seek to eliminate or at least modify these controversial practices cite the religious tenet of tajdid. The concept is one of renewal, where Islamic society must be reformed constantly to keep it in its purest form. Though many scholars share this line of thought, there are those who consider the purest form of Islam to be the one practiced in the seventh century. Sharia vs. Secularism. Whether democracy and Islam can coexist is a topic of heated debate. Some conservative Muslims argue democracy is a purely Western concept imposed on Muslim countries. Others feel Islam necessitates a democratic system and that democracy has a basis in the Quran since mutual consultation among the people is commended 4. Quran. Rather than rejecting democracy, many Muslims see sharia as a means to be liberated from government corruption and believe it can exist within a democratic and inclusive framework. Some Muslim scholars say that secular government is the best way to observe sharia. Enforcing a sharia through coercive power of the state negates its religious nature, because Muslims would be observing the law of the state and not freely performing their religious obligation as Muslims, says sharia expert Abdullahi Ahmed An Naim. Opinions on the best balance of Islamic law and secular law vary, but sharia has been incorporated into political systems in three general ways Dual legal system. Many majority Muslim countries have a dual system in which the government is secular but Muslims can choose to bring familial and financial disputes to sharia courts. The exact jurisdiction of these courts varies from country to country, but usually includes marriage, divorce, inheritance, and guardianship. Examples can be seen in Nigeria and Kenya, which have sharia courts that rule on family law for Muslims. A variation exists in Tanzania, where civil courts apply sharia or secular law according to the religious backgrounds of the defendants.
